The RoleK2 has a large set of customer and launch partners, ranging from rideshare hosted payloads to full constellation scale roll out, spanning multiple launch vehicles, procurement methods, licensing methods, and launch sites. We are looking for exceptional individuals to support all of these customer and launch partner interfaces. As a launch mission manager, you will be hands-on supporting payload, vehicle, and launch integration certification, verification, and execution actions.
You'll own certification across multiple threads, also working closely with our internal design reliability, program managers, and leadership team. You'll be an advocate for K2 and our customer pushing for simplification of process, implementation of lessons learned, and state of the art certification methods to enable our constellation level roll outs. You'll work with our legal teams to enable appropriate licensing and insurance closure. You'll work with our engineering teams to feed back best-practices and lessons learned from integrated spacecraft testing to optimize future payload missions. You'll work with all teams to help ensure successful spaceflight outcomes.
In this position you'll be the voice of K2 in multiple forums and efforts - ultimately being responsible for ensuring there are no certification, verification, or execution show-stoppers on day of payload integration, spacecraft testing, or launch.
Responsibilities - Function as K2 point of contact for all things related to certification, to include range safety compliance, launch vehicle user guide compliance, ground operations plan, payload certification plan, customer to launch provider interactions, and qualification reports
- Serve as launch provider point of contact, helping ensure launch vehicle ICDs are closed and verified, launch operations plan is robust, and the mission executes flawlessly
- Serve as payload provider point of contact in certification forums, ensuring payload meets all applicable requirements from both K2 and the launch provider
- Support payload integration readiness reviews, pre-ship reviews, launch and flight readiness reviews, in various capacities
- Review and help shape future customer and launch vehicle contracts and SOWs
- Shape our certification process for all of the above, helping come up with new methods for K2 to increase velocity
